Eclipse Day at the Googleplex is a full day event for developers to learn about different Eclipse projects and related technologies. You are invited to attend and listen as experts from the Eclipse projects and Google share their experiences of using Eclipse. It's also a great opportunity for you to meet and network with other Eclipse enthusiasts. There is no cost to attend, but pre-registration is required.

This year we are adding an Eclipse Ignite session. For those new to the Ignite format, presenters are given 5 minutes, 20 slides that will automatically change every 15 seconds, on a topic of their choice.
